The Technology Behind Laser Cutting and Engraving
Laser cutting and engraving utilize focused laser beams to cut materials or engrave designs with precise accuracy. This process allows creators to work with a variety of materials, including wood, metal, acrylic, leather, and glass. accuracy of laser technology can achieve intricate designs that may be impossible to replicate using traditional methods.
Take, for instance, the automotive industry, where brands like BMW and Audi use laser engraving technology to create personalized vehicle interiors. Components can be customized to exhibit unique patterns, logos, or even textures, significantly enhancing the luxury experience.
Benefits of Laser Technology in Luxury Markets
Utilizing laser cutting and engraving in the production of high-end products offers several benefits:
- Precision and Detail: Laser methods produce clean, detailed cuts and engravings that elevate product aesthetics, which is crucial in luxury goods.
- Customized Personalization: Customers in luxury markets often seek unique, tailored products. Laser technology allows for intricate customization on items like jewelry or leather goods.
- Efficiency and Scalability: Automated laser processes reduce production time, enabling manufacturers to scale up operations without compromising quality.
- Material Versatility: Laser cutting can be applied to a wide range of materials, allowing brands to innovate and create diverse product lines.
Case Studies of Luxury Products Enhanced by Laser Technologies
Several luxury brands have successfully integrated laser cutting and engraving processes into their product lines:
- Montblanc: The renowned pen manufacturer employs laser engraving to personalize writing instruments, allowing customers to add names or messages, which enhances the exclusivity of their products.
- Louis Vuitton: The brand uses laser cutting techniques to create intricate designs on leather, resulting in unique bags that stand out in the competitive luxury market.
- Tag Heuer: In their high-end watches, laser engraving is used to personalize watch faces and backs, making each piece a unique heirloom for collectors.

Challenges in High-End Laser Cutting and Engraving
While the advantages of laser technologies are compelling, brands must also navigate certain challenges:
- Cost of Equipment: High-quality laser cutting machines represent a significant initial investment, which may be a hurdle for smaller brands.
- Material Limitations: Not all materials respond well to laser cutting or engraving. Brands must carefully select supplies that both meet aesthetic needs and can withstand the process.
- Market Competition: As laser technologies become more accessible, the luxury market may become saturated with similar offerings, making differentiation essential.
